    Florida Institute of Technology (Florida Tech or FIT) is a private research university in Melbourne, Florida. The university comprises four academic colleges: Engineering & Science, Aeronautics, Psychology & Liberal Arts, and Business. [6] Approximately half of Florida Tech's students are enrolled in the College of Engineering & Science. [7]

    Block scheduling or blocking is a type of academic scheduling used in some schools in the American K-12 system, in which students have fewer but longer classes per day than in a traditional academic schedule. It is more common in middle and high schools than in primary schools.

    FIT CTU was established on the 1st of July, 2009 and its first academic year started on the 21st of September, 2009. [6] It was created by splitting of faculty of electrical engineering's computer department. About 500 student's were admitted to the first academic year of the institution.
